Industry Growth and Market Dynamics
According to recent data, the online gambling market was valued at over $63 billion in 2022, with online slots accounting for approximately 70% of gross gaming revenue. The proliferation of mobile devices has been a significant catalyst, enabling players to access engaging slot experiences on-the-go. The sector is projected to grow at a compounded annual rate (CAGR) of around 11% over the next five years, driven by innovations in game design and payment solutions.
| Year | Total Online Gambling Revenue | Slots Revenue Share |
|---|---|---|
| 2020 | $48B | 68% |
| 2022 | $63B | 70% |
| 2025 (Forecast) | $85B | 72% |
Innovations in Slot Game Development
One of the defining features of current industry evolution is the customization and complexity of slot machines. Modern developers leverage technologies such as HTML5 for cross-platform compatibility, thrilling themes rooted in popular culture, and advanced graphics that rival console-quality visuals. Additionally, game mechanics now include:
- Megaways™ technology for variable paylines, increasing winning opportunities
- Progressive jackpots offering life-changing prizes
- Interactive bonus rounds for immersive experiences
- Gamification elements that enhance engagement and retention
Regulatory and Ethical Considerations
As the market expands, regulation becomes increasingly critical to ensure fair play, player protection, and responsible gambling. Jurisdictions worldwide have adopted measures such as:
- Licensed operators adhering to stringent standards
- Random Number Generator (RNG) certification to guarantee fairness
- Player data protection through GDPR-compliant practices
Crypto integration and blockchain technology are also gradually influencing the landscape, offering transparency and decentralization to bettors.
